Package: ilmbase
Version: 1.0.1-2+nmu1
Severity: important


Hi,

every build of ilmbase reports:
dpkg-shlibdeps: warning: symbol pthread_create used by 
debian/libilmbase6/usr/lib/libIlmThread.so.6.0.0 found in none of the libraries.
dpkg-shlibdeps: warning: symbol pthread_join used by 
debian/libilmbase6/usr/lib/libIlmThread.so.6.0.0 found in none of the libraries.
dpkg-shlibdeps: warning: symbol sem_destroy used by 
debian/libilmbase6/usr/lib/libIlmThread.so.6.0.0 found in none of the libraries.
dpkg-shlibdeps: warning: symbol sem_post used by 
debian/libilmbase6/usr/lib/libIlmThread.so.6.0.0 found in none of the libraries.
dpkg-shlibdeps: warning: symbol sem_init used by 
debian/libilmbase6/usr/lib/libIlmThread.so.6.0.0 found in none of the libraries.
dpkg-shlibdeps: warning: symbol sem_wait used by 
debian/libilmbase6/usr/lib/libIlmThread.so.6.0.0 found in none of the libraries.
dpkg-shlibdeps: warning: symbol sem_getvalue used by 
debian/libilmbase6/usr/lib/libIlmThread.so.6.0.0 found in none of the libraries.
dpkg-shlibdeps: warning: symbol sem_trywait used by 
debian/libilmbase6/usr/lib/libIlmThread.so.6.0.0 found in none of the libraries.

see i.e.
http://buildd.debian.org/fetch.cgi?pkg=ilmbase&arch=sparc&ver=1.0.1-2%2Bnmu1&stamp=1212122456&file=log&as=raw
libIlmThread.so is not linked against pthread.

at least on sparc this causes a FTBFS for hugin
http://buildd.debian.org/fetch.cgi?pkg=hugin&arch=sparc&ver=0.7.0~svn3191-1&stamp=1216174400&file=log&as=raw

I tracked this down to the libtool version used by ilmbase.

i just changed the $LIBTOOL in configure not to use the version shipped
with ilmbase but /usr/bin/libtool and the problems vanished.

since I do neither know ilmbase in deep nor why it must use this old
version of libtool I leave it to the maintainer to change whatever is
needed.

The change I used to test was 
--- configure.old       2008-07-25 08:45:22.000000000 +0200
+++ configure   2008-07-25 08:46:57.000000000 +0200
@@ -19363,7 +19363,7 @@
 LIBTOOL_DEPS="$ac_aux_dir/ltmain.sh"
 
 # Always use our own libtool.
-LIBTOOL='$(SHELL) $(top_builddir)/libtool'
+LIBTOOL='$(SHELL) /usr/bin/libtool'
 
 # Prevent multiple expansion
 


and build-depend on libtool.

after this ilmbase and hugin built on my sparc without complains
